What is a Compact Rollator?
A compact rollator is a kind of wheeled byacre carbon ultralight walker with seat - ultra Lightweight mobility created to support people with mobility obstacles. These rollators include a lightweight frame, typically made from aluminum or comparable products, and are geared up with three or four wheels, handgrips, and a seat for resting. They are designed to be quickly maneuverable and foldable for simple transportation and storage, making them perfect for both indoor and outdoor use.

How do I maintain my compact rollator?
Routine upkeep consists of inspecting the brakes, cleaning up the wheels, and inspecting the frame for any signs of wear.
2. Can I use a compact rollator for outdoor activities?
Yes, numerous compact rollators are created to deal with different terrains. Always inspect the wheel size and material to guarantee they appropriate for outdoor use.
3. What is the difference between a rollator and a walker?
A rollator has wheels and is designed for ease of motion, while a conventional walker requires lifting with each step. Rollators often include a seat, making them more versatile for resting.
4. Are compact rollators adjustable for tall people?
Most compact rollators include adjustable manage heights, accommodating a variety of user heights, consisting of taller people.
5. Can a compact rollator fit in my cars and truck trunk?
Many compact rollators are developed to fold easily, allowing them to suit many vehicle trunks. Be sure to measure your trunk space initially for confirmation.
